Python Developer

Company:  EA Team Inc.
Location: Irving
Closing Date: 04/08/2024
Hours: Full Time
Type: Permanent
Job Requirements / Description

Role: Python Developer

Locations: Irving, TX

Duration: Fulltime

Key Responsibilities:

" Develop, test, and maintain applications using FastAPI.

" Design and implement database models and schemas using SQLAlchemy.

" Integrate user-facing elements developed by front-end developers with server-side logic.

" Optimize applications for maximum speed and scalability.

" Collaborate with the team to define, design, and ship new features.

" Troubleshoot and debug applications to ensure optimal performance.

" Write clean, maintainable, and efficient code.

" Participate in code reviews to maintain code quality and share knowledge.

" Stay up-to-date with the latest industry trends and technologies to ensure we are always using the best practices.

Requirements:

" Minimum 7+ yeas of experience in application development

" Proven experience as a Python developer, with a strong focus on FastAPI and SQLAlchemy.

" Solid understanding of object-relational mapping (ORM) and SQL.

" Experience with Oracle or MySQL relational databases.

" Strong experience in pytest

" Experience with MongoDB is a big plus

" Proficiency in front-end technologies (HTML, CSS, JavaScript, Angular) is a plus.

" Familiarity with version control systems, particularly Git.

" Strong problem-solving skills and attention to detail.

" Excellent communication and teamwork skills.

" Ability to work independently and manage multiple tasks effectively.

Nice to have:

" Experience with cloud platforms such as AWS, Google Cloud, or Azure.

" Knowledge of Docker and container orchestration tools like Kubernetes.

" Familiarity with CI/CD pipelines and DevOps practices.

Apply Now
Share this job
An error has occurred. This application may no longer respond until reloaded. Reload 🗙